The easiest way to make your clients happy? Make what’s special about their product impossible to miss.

--

Whether it’s a special technology they developed, a usability feature, or simply a button that needs to feel intuitive, color accents are often used randomly, when they’re actually one of the easiest and most effective ways to communicate and sell the innovation you designed.

The user must say “Oh wow, this product has this feature, that’s awesome.”
Your clients must think: “Good, they clearly understood how to make our product’s value obvious to our users.”

Simple example here with the N°65. Instead of hiding their innovative front / rear racks, they put them forward as part of the design.

As the designer you must think: “Look, this is not just a bike > I want you to understand why this product is different from others and what benefits you can get from it.”

If the user has to look closely, read a manual, or have someone explain why the product is different, then part of the design opportunity has been missed.

Some designers (especially young ones) often think the job is to have good ideas.
In reality, the job is about making those ideas desirable, understandable, and easy to believe in.

What I find particularly interesting in the first image is the intent behind the hood surfacing.

Historically, BMW’s identity / brand signature at the front is made by the two kidneys, sort of sticked to the front in 2D.

But in their latest concepts and models, the hood starts to become part of that identity too.

Clearly reinforced by this (amazing) surface treatments you see on the hood, which connects directly with the two kidneys.

It basically extends the famous 2D kidneys into three dimensions and starts to structure the whole front as one branded element, rather than just having the two kidneys stuck onto the front.

Before, you had the two 2d kidneys. Now, the entire front of the car is shaped in 3d around them. It massively strengthens the brand identity.

--For those who haven’t noticed that the Citroën Ami is actually symmetrical...

So Citroën had to make it cheap, so they decided to go all in on smart manufacturing. A constraint which became the key features of the design.

The clearest examples:

1 - The front and rear bumpers are identical, so the front and back of the car are basically the same. Citroën then relies on lighting colors, yellow at the front and red at the back, to create the distinction.

2 - The left and right doors are actually the same part. But this is where it gets funny (but really cool): the driver’s door is rear hinged while the passenger door is front hinged. So even though they’re identical parts, they open in opposite directions.

And if you see it in person, I was in France for the last two months, it actually feels super cool. You’re almost proud of opening the passenger door the “wrong” way.

> Fewer unique parts
> fewer molds
> less tooling
> fewer references to manage
> simpler logistics
> simpler assembly process.

3 - Another important decision I like, is the body material. Instead of using the usual metal panels with several stages of painting, the Ami uses plastic exterior panels with the color integrated directly into the material.

> Removes a lot of complexity from production, �> Gives the car its raw, utilitarian surface quality
> Less pollution from spray painting.

In the end, none of those constraints feel like compromises but all become part of the character of the car. Young people in France are driving it everywhere, and it has become a cool vehicle to get around in.

The Manivelle N°65 Quentin by

What I really like here is the way practicality becomes the identity of the bike.

The front and rear racks are obviously there to carry things, but instead of trying to make them disappear, they are really put forward as part of the design > oranged!

When a product has something innovative or different, that difference needs to be visible. From ten meters away, you should already understand that this is not just another bike. There is something special happening.

By keeping the frame white and making the functional additions bright orange, the innovation is immediately highlighted. You see the racks first, you understand that they are important, and then you naturally start reading how they work and how they connect to the bike.

That’s an important part of design: not only creating a new function, but also making that function easy to see and easy to understand.

If the user has to look closely, read a description, or have someone explain why the product is different, then part of the design opportunity has been missed.

Good design is also about communication. The function has to work, of course, but ideally the product should communicate what makes it unique almost intuitively.

Two chairs: ’s Puppy and ’s Julian

What I find interesting here is how much the shape seems to come from the manufacturing process.

This looks like a rotomoulded part rather than injection moulding. The piece is hollow and made as one large continuous volume, which is typical of rotomoulding and works really well for this kind of furniture or toy.

You can also see how the geometry has been designed around demoulding. The legs go in very different directions, but the surfaces remain quite open (without too many shapes folding back into themselves). You still need draft and enough clearance to get a large part like this out of the mould.

Rotomoulding is interesting because it allows these big, soft, almost inflated-looking forms to be produced as a single plastic part. The tooling can actually be simpler than injection moulding, but the process itself is much slower, so it tends to make more sense for relatively large parts and lower production volumes.

In this case, the manufacturing process is what gives the object its character.

Very interesting, almost iconic, phone.

The modular concept is interesting, but what I like most is the use of the square.

Simple shapes that we immediately recognize > square, circle, triangle, cross > tend to feel much more iconic and timeless than a rectangle with slightly random proportions. They are easier to remember, and they give a product a much stronger identity.

So the idea of making a phone out of two squares is actually quite fun. It gives the product a very recognizable silhouette.

There is a lot you could do with CMF here. Different colors for each square, tone-on-tone combinations, contrasting materials… The modularity could create a lot of interesting combinations between color and material without changing the basic design.

The concept itself by , is pretty basic, but the surface treatment is really nice.

There are a lot of small details worth looking at: Around the flash, for example, the opening is softened with a chamfer instead of just being cut straight into the body. The shutter button is even more detailed: the button itself has a small raised bump, it sits within a flat area, and that whole area is then slightly recessed into the main surface. The side buttons use the same kind of thinking, with large chamfers around them that make the transitions feel much softer and more resolved.

Also, these chamfers and details are exactly the kind of details that make a big difference when doing 3D.

A model can have the right overall shape, but if every edge is sharp, it still won’t feel realistic. On a real product, plastic edges might have something like a 0.2 mm radius. Rubber might be closer to 0.5 mm. The gap around a moving button might be 0.5 mm because it needs clearance, while the gap between two fixed plastic parts can be much tighter.

It’s all these tiny details, added together, that create this feeling of quality and realism (not just how good you are with lighting in keyshot).

So there are really two things to look at here: the quality of the surfaces from a design point of view, and the quality of the 3D model itself, which is almost at engineering level (f it isn’t actually the engineering CAD being rendered).
